Indoor Light Guidance
Optimal Indoor Lighting Conditions π
To keep your Johnny Jump Up thriving, aim for 12-16 hours of light daily. The best light sources are natural sunlight from south or west-facing windows, but if thatβs not enough, consider using supplemental grow lights.
Types of Grow Lights π‘
When it comes to grow lights, LED options are a top choice. Theyβre energy-efficient and perfect for indoor gardening. Fluorescent lights also work well, especially for seedlings and young plants, providing the gentle illumination they need.
Placement Tips π
For optimal growth, position your plants near windows or directly under grow lights. This ensures they receive even light distribution, which is crucial for their development.
Donβt forget to rotate your plants weekly. This simple step promotes balanced growth and prevents them from leaning toward the light source.

Outdoor Light Guidance
Optimal Outdoor Sunlight Conditions π
For your Johnny Jump Up to thrive, it needs 6-8 hours of direct sunlight daily. This full sun exposure is crucial for robust growth and vibrant blooms.
However, these plants can also tolerate 4-6 hours of sunlight, especially during the hotter months. This flexibility allows them to adapt to varying light conditions, making them a resilient choice for your garden.
Best Locations for Planting π‘
When planting in garden beds, aim for spots that receive morning sun and afternoon shade. This combination helps prevent wilting during the heat of the day.
For container gardening, position your pots in areas that get filtered sunlight or partial shade. This approach not only protects the plants but also enhances their overall health and flowering potential.

Use of Grow Lights for Indoor Growth
π± Benefits of Grow Lights
Grow lights are a game-changer for indoor gardening. They ensure consistent light exposure, which is especially crucial during the shorter winter days when natural sunlight is scarce.
These lights not only support healthy growth but also enhance flowering. When natural light is limited, grow lights can make all the difference in keeping your plants vibrant and thriving.
π‘ Recommendations for Use
To maximize the benefits of grow lights, keep them on for 12-16 hours daily. This duration mimics the natural sunlight your plants crave.
Positioning is key: place grow lights 12-24 inches above your plants. This distance helps prevent burning while providing ample light for growth.
